#16707e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#16707e is composed of 8.6% red, 43.9%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.5% cyan, 11.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 188.1 degrees, a saturation of 70.3% and a lightness of 29%. #16707e color hex could be obtained by blending #2ce0fc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#16707e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020809 is the darkest color, while #f7fd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#16707e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494b4b is the less saturated color, while #057c8f is the most saturated one.
